Understanding the Flavor Profiles of Mid-Range Tequilas
When exploring the best mid range tequilas, it’s essential to understand the various flavor profiles that these spirits can offer. The flavor of tequila is largely determined by the type of agave used, the region in which it’s produced, and the aging process. For instance, tequilas made from 100% blue weber agave tend to have a more authentic, richer flavor compared to those mixed with other types of agave. Furthermore, the aging process, whether it’s a blanco, reposado, or añejo, significantly impacts the final flavor, with aged tequilas generally having smoother, more complex flavors due to the interaction with the oak barrels.
The best mid range tequilas often strike a balance between affordability and quality, offering a sophisticated taste experience without the hefty price tag of premium tequilas. These tequilas can range from crisp, citrusy blancos perfect for margaritas, to rich, oaky reposados and añejos ideal for sipping. Pairing Mid-Range Tequilas with Food
Pairing tequila with food is an art that can elevate both the dining and drinking experiences. Mid-range tequilas, with their balanced and refined flavors, offer excellent pairing possibilities with a variety of dishes. For example, a crisp blanco tequila can complement the bright, citrusy flavors found in seafood dishes like ceviche or grilled fish, while a richer, more oaky reposado or añejo might pair beautifully with the deeper flavors of grilled meats or spicy dishes. The key to successful pairing is matching the intensity and characteristics of the tequila with those of the food.

How do I choose the best mid-range tequila for my taste preferences?
To choose the best mid-range tequila for your taste preferences, consider the type of flavors you enjoy. If you like a crisp, clean taste, a Blanco tequila may be the way to go. If you prefer a smoother, more complex flavor profile, a Reposado or Añejo tequila may be a better fit. You should also think about the level of sweetness, spice, and fruitiness you prefer, as these can vary greatly between different tequilas.
When exploring mid-range tequilas, your best bet is to read reviews, ask for recommendations, and try samples when possible. Many liquor stores and online retailers offer tasting notes and reviews from experts and customers, which can help you narrow down your options. Additionally, consider the occasion and the way you plan to enjoy your tequila. If you’re looking for a sipper, you may want a more complex, aged tequila. If you’re planning to use it in cocktails, a lighter, more versatile tequila may be a better choice.

How should I store and serve mid-range tequilas?
To get the most out of your mid-range tequilas, it’s essential to store them properly. You should keep them in a cool, dark place, away from direct sunlight and heat sources. This will help preserve the tequila’s flavor and aroma, ensuring that it remains fresh and enjoyable for a longer period. When serving mid-range tequilas, consider the type of glass you’re using, as this can impact the spirit’s flavor and aroma. A snifter or tequila glass is often the best choice, as it allows you to appreciate the tequila’s complex flavors and aromas.
When serving mid-range tequilas, you may want to consider the temperature and the way you’re enjoying the spirit. For sipping, a room temperature or slightly chilled tequila is often preferred, as this allows the flavors to shine. For cocktails, you may want to chill the tequila in the freezer or refrigerator before using it, as this can help bring out the flavors and aromas of the other ingredients.
